What is React Query?

React Query is a powerful data-fetching and state management library for React applications. It simplifies the process of fetching, caching, synchronizing, and updating server data in your UI, eliminating the need for complex state management solutions or manual data handling. By handling background updates, caching, and stale data, React Query helps developers build fast and responsive applications with less boilerplate code. It works seamlessly with REST, GraphQL, and other data sources, making it a versatile choice for modern web development.

What are some common challenges developers face when integrating React Query into an existing React application?

One common challenge developers encounter is adapting existing state management patterns to leverage React Query’s data-fetching and caching mechanisms effectively. Transitioning from traditional global state solutions like Redux or Context to React Query often requires rethinking how server state and client state are separated and managed. Additionally, ensuring proper cache invalidation and understanding query keys can be tricky at first, but mastering these concepts is essential for optimal application performance. Collaborating with teammates to establish best practices for query structure and error handling helps streamline the adoption process.

Job description

Job Summary:
SAIC is currently seeking a motivated, career and customer oriented Mobile Developer (Senior) to join our team to continue an exciting and challenging career in Ashburn, VA. This role involves designing and developing engaging React Native components and mentoring junior developers while utilizing modern software engineering tools.
Responsibilities:
• Design and develop engaging, intuitive and reusable React Native components.
• Use modern software engineering tools including VS Code, Gitlab, and Atlassian Suites for ticketing and documentation, development, and testing software.
• Present solutions at formal and informal design reviews in conjunction with the Technical Lead, and document the design according to the Government’s system lifecycle methodology.
• Understand how to interface with Native code on Android and iOS from React Native.
• Code unit tests and end-to-end test using the framework of choice of the team.
• Participate in daily scrums and code reviews.
• Mentor junior developers in React Native.
• Keep up to date with React Native technology updates and trends.
Qualifications:
Required:
•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science or related field with 9+ years of technical experience.
• Proven Mobile development experience.
• React Native (a plus).
• Native iOS, Android.
• Some Detox experience.
• Typescript.
• Constructing and debugging CI/CD build Pipelines for mobile targets.
• Understanding how REST APIs work.
• Understanding of Micro Service Architecture.
• Unit Test and End-to-End test development.
• Ability to obtain and hold a public trust position and favorable suitability based on a CBP Background Investigation.
• Must be a US Citizen.
• On-site in Ashburn, VA 5 days per week for the first year of employment.
Preferred:
• Experience using RTK Query is a plus.
• Understanding how containerization and orchestration Tools work.
• Experience working on an agile team such as Scrum.
• Master’s degree in computer science or related field is a plus.
